a6ff48b63f98814dfa7e48f3bbbe7bd246920bc4
代码分支管理
基础迭代分支管理
- 基础版本分支为 develop 版本管理使用 tag v1.1.1
- 功能分支为 feature/{模块名}-{功能名}
- 重构分支为 refactor/{模块名}-{功能名}
- 修正分支为 fix/{模块名}-{功能名}
- 展示分支为 demo/{项目名}
项目对应的分支管理
- 基础版本分支为 {项目名}/develop
- 功能分支为 {项目名}/feature/{模块名}-{功能名}
- 重构分支为 {项目名}/refactor/{模块名}-{功能名}
- 修正分支为 {项目名}/fix/{模块名}-{功能名}
代码 commit 管理
提交 commit 的类型,包括以下几种
- feat: 新功能
- fix: 修复问题
- docs: 修改文档
- style: 修改代码格式,不影响代码逻辑
- refactor: 重构代码,理论上不影响现有功能
- perf: 提升性能
- test: 增加修改测试用例
- chore: 修改工具相关(包括但不限于文档、代码生成等)
- deps: 升级依赖
- revert: 回滚代码合并
提交文件
Codeup 支持两种方式进行代码提交:网页端提交,以及本地 Git 客户端提交。
-
如需体验本地命令行操作,请先安装 Git 工具,安装方法参见安装 Git。
-
如需体验 SSH 方式克隆和提交代码,请先在平台账号内配置 SSH 公钥,配置方法参见配置 SSH 密钥。
-
如需体验 HTTP 方式克隆和提交代码,请先在平台账号内配置克隆账密,配置方法参见配置 HTTPS 克隆账号密码。
现在,你可以在 Codeup 中提交代码文件了,跟着文档「提交第一行代码」一起操作试试看吧。
Description
Languages
Vue
75.3%
TypeScript
19.6%
JavaScript
3.1%
SCSS
1.3%
CSS
0.7%